Digital Twins: The Virtual Mirror Changing How We Build and Maintain Infrastructure

A digital twin is a virtual replica of a physical object, process, or system, created using real-time data and simulations. This technology is revolutionizing industries like manufacturing, construction, and urban planning by enabling predictive maintenance, testing without risk, and optimization of design before implementation. For example, engineers can simulate how a bridge will react to weather or stress without building it. In smart cities, digital twins help monitor infrastructure, energy flow, and traffic patterns. The ability to make better decisions with virtual insight is saving time, resources, and lives.
